Description

  • The Invitrogen Power Blotter Select Transfer Stacks are used to transfer proteins using the Invitrogen Power Blotter System
  • Disposable, pre-assembled stacks come with an integrated nitrocellulose transfer membrane to perform dry blotting of proteins from polyacrylamide gels
  • Each Power Blotter Select Transfer Stack contains filter paper, membrane and the appropriate cathode and anode buffers incorporated into a solid gel matrix to allow fast, reliable transfer of proteins
  • Nitrocellulose Membrane: 0.2 μm pore size Composed of 100% pure nitrocellulose for high-quality transfer
  • Compatible with commonly used detection methods such as staining, chemiluminescence, or fluorescence
  • Proteins bind as hydrophobic and electrostatic interactions
  • Protein binding capacity is 209 μg/cm2
  • Rapid, efficient and even transfer: Ready-to-use transfer stack takes little time to set up Protein transfers in as little as 7 minutes Stacks made with high quality membranes for high binding efficiency, uniform transfer, and high detection sensitivity Increased reproducibility : Preassembled stacks provide consistent performance
